feat(comment): ephemeral suggestion-edits — Apply/Dismiss remove the comment (#329)
Agent suggestion-edits (comments with suggestedText, #315) piled up: Apply auto-resolved the thread, cluttering the resolved tab, and the anchors stayed in the document. Make them ephemeral: resolving (Apply OR the new Dismiss) makes the comment DISAPPEAR — hard-delete + remove the Yjs `comment` mark — UNLESS the thread has replies, in which case resolve it (preserve the discussion). Manual Resolve is unchanged. Scope: only comments with `suggestedText`. Server: - New collab event `deleteCommentMark` (collaboration.handler) mirroring resolveCommentMark, wiring the existing removeYjsMarkByAttribute to strip the anchor from the doc. - `finalizeAppliedSuggestion` forks on `hasChildren`: replies → apply + resolve (outcome 'resolved'); none → apply + hard-delete + mark removal (outcome 'deleted'). - New `dismissSuggestion` (validates top-level + suggestedText + not applied/not resolved) with the same fork; permission `canComment` (NOT canEdit — dismiss doesn't change page text); audit COMMENT_SUGGESTION_DISMISSED. New POST /comments/dismiss-suggestion; apply stays canEdit. - Both return `{ outcome: 'deleted' | 'resolved' }` so the client picks the optimistic action. Data-integrity (review F1): the shared `deleteEphemeralSuggestion` removes the anchor mark FIRST and FATALLY, then deletes the DB row only on success. The row delete is irreversible, so a mark-removal failure — including the COLLAB_DISABLE_REDIS "no live instance" hard-error — must abort the whole operation (→ 5xx, repeatable) rather than swallow the error and leave a permanent orphan anchor pointing at a deleted comment. `deleteCommentMark` is no longer best-effort (unlike resolve, where the row is kept and a failed mark is recoverable). Client: - `canShowDismiss` (canComment) alongside `canShowApply` (canEdit); a "Dismiss" button next to Apply in the suggestion block. - `useApplySuggestionMutation`/`useDismissSuggestionMutation` reconcile the cache on `outcome` ('deleted' → remove; 'resolved' → relocate to the resolved tab). - Idempotent races (review F2): BOTH apply and dismiss onError reduce 404/400 to success (comment already gone/resolved), dropping it from the cache instead of a red error — restores the #315 apply idempotency the ephemeral delete would otherwise break. - i18n Dismiss / "Не применять" (ru/en). Not done (flagged): deleteCommentMark on the normal /comments/delete path — left out (would change every non-suggestion delete + needs gateway injection; the interactive client already strips the mark via unsetComment). Out of scope per the issue. Tests: server — apply/dismiss delete-vs-resolve fork, all four dismiss state guards, the deleteCommentMark handler, controller authz (dismiss=canComment, apply=canEdit), AND a mark-removal-failure test proving the row is NOT deleted + the error propagates (F1). client — Dismiss show-conditions, outcome cache reconciliation, and 404 idempotent race for BOTH dismiss and apply (F2).
